Transaction 625074504b2312e45f8b2dee5a09acf4fe12772dc3f043dc38f06df7fcb26a23
1 Input
2 Outputs
- 625074504b2312e45f8b2dee5a09acf4fe12772dc3f043dc38f06df7fcb26a23:0
- 625074504b2312e45f8b2dee5a09acf4fe12772dc3f043dc38f06df7fcb26a23:1
value 185175
address 14UWtCT8vT7TJLweukX8h9awfxxn7sAPqf
value 25685293
address 1DBfZ58VJZvbzSHHsU4bZkauRofg3QpZFV